- When spit hoods are used on children, troubling patterns emerge
Adults are using spit hoods to restrain, coerce and punish children in emergency rooms, ambulances and detention centers across multiple states, revealing troubling patterns of use. The practice occurs in medical and detention settings, raising concerns about child welfare.
- WA limits spit hoods inside state-run psychiatric facilities
Washington state has limited the use of spit hoods in state-run psychiatric facilities. The agency overseeing these hospitals is restricting their use due to their association with deaths and injuries in the U.S.
